Keep daily stress managed. Your stress levels tend to increase when your anxiety is high as well. Learning to delegate can help, let others handle some of the smaller tasks at home or at work that you normally do. Be sure to also take time to decompress daily.
Since anxiety affects normal breathing, you may want to utilize a certain pattern. Gently count to yourself as you are breathing, then let the relaxed feelings seep into your body. For optimum results, try and find a nice quiet place away from others to practice this method of breathing.
If you take one of your greatest fears and blow it up, then share it with a friend. This can help. After sharing this greatly exaggerated story and hearing how preposterous it sounds, you might be able to visualize your true fear from a new perspective.
If your anxiety is triggered by external events like crime and war stories, then reduce your exposure to the media. Give yourself some time each day to get caught up on important current events, but try not to spend too much time on issues that will drain you emotionally.
Never fail to consider the great things you have going. Go out of your way to list them in your head every morning and evening. These positive thoughts can eliminate the negative ones that feed the anxiety.

A healthy, balanced diet is particularly important when you deal with anxiety. A diet that is balanced contains many helpful vitamins and nutrients which your body desperately needs to stay healthy.
Monitor your breathing if you feel stressed. Your breathing will become more erratic and the breaths will be shorter and quicker. It’s easy to forget how to breathe properly when you’re anxious. However, we do need to consume the right amounts of food, water and air. Even if you are in the midst of an anxiety attack, try to focus on deep-breathing techniques.
Talk to someone about your feelings, whether it be a doctor, friend or relative. Keeping your issues to yourself and not expressing your feelings isn’t going to help you feel better. By releasing your emotions and talking things out with somebody, you will find yourself in a better mood with decreased anxiety.
You must learn to accept that life is uncertain. If you worry about everything, your life will still be unpredictable. Instead, it will only prevent you from experiencing the many good things in your life. Learn to accept the uncertain and learn that you don’t require instant solutions to everything in life.
Give yourself a daily goal, then focus on working hard enough to achieve it. You will be able to focus on what is important and feel good about yourself, reducing the feeling that you have lost control of your anxiety. This way you not only avoid anxiety, but also accomplish more.
Rent a good comedy when you’re feeling anxiety. Watching a funny movie lets you laugh and forget about your anxious feelings.
Don’t be around people that stress you out. Negative friends, for example, are not a good influence for anxiety. If you are unable to deal with people who cause you stress, avoid them until you learn to handle them.
When you feel anxiety coming on, find an activity to distract yourself. Keep other people around you and do things that you have fun doing. This will cause you to worry less about your problems and it will help you to relax.
Want an easy way to reduce feelings of anxiety? If you take the time to smile and laugh, you will be making a significant effort in dealing with your anxiety. Find something to be happy and thankful for. In the midst of an anxiety attack, think about something funny that will give you a good laugh.
An approach to reducing anxiety that many find helpful is to explore the effects of many natural, organic beverages. A lot of people drink chamomile tea to help deal with stress. See if this works for you.
Take a yoga class with a friend to help lower the amount of anxiety you’re feeling. Yoga is a good way to eliminate many problems you are dealing with, and direct your energy at what you are doing at the moment. Yoga helps you balance yourself and feel refreshed.
Name any anxiety triggers you find. This will help you better understand the triggers, so you can make a plan about dealing with them before they happen.
Make sure you get plenty of sleep every night. Lack of sleep could make your anxious feelings and thoughts worse. That is why it is important to get the right amount of sleep. Your anxiety can also cause other health problems that will be worsened by insufficient sleep. You should attempt to get around seven to nine hours of rest a night.
